Output 8f44955a23af509834a5ef52d48795250a29825127568f711952e62457717633:6

value
8322
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 99e77b51dcfe264aac360b606adc714760e7f956cbd46361dcba90ed6511ee67
address
bc1pn8nhk5wulcny4tpkpdsx4hr3gasw072ke02xxcwuh2gw6eg3aens524a93
transaction
8f44955a23af509834a5ef52d48795250a29825127568f711952e62457717633
spent
true